Subject2.1.47 ext2 problems
Date

I've encountered two problems with 2.1.47 and both of them involve floppies.
First of all, when I make an ext2 filesystem on a floppy and mount it
I get the error

EXT2-fs error (device 02:00): ext2_find_entry: bad entry in directory #2:
inode out of bounds - offset=44, inode=6145, rec_len=16, name_len=6

whenever I try to create a file. I've got whole logs full of these.


The second problem I noticed when I did the following
umount /boot (this is a small partition where lilo files reside)
mount /mnt/fd0 (this is a newly created ext2 filesystem)
cd /mnt/fd0 ; ls

when I do this the ls produces a listing that instead of showing a blank
directory instead shows the contents of /boot. And, the contents are
still available since I am able to copy files out of the "floppy" so
another partition. What's going on here?
